Transaction 571687e93be810c0cb0eb33e23b2e001e6af186845acd220e5da6e4060560000

2 Input
2 Outputs
  • 571687e93be810c0cb0eb33e23b2e001e6af186845acd220e5da6e4060560000:0
  • value  2966536
    address  1AwzkVB8oUoLKUdJ5qy46bhtn5QLZjQ3mZ
  • 571687e93be810c0cb0eb33e23b2e001e6af186845acd220e5da6e4060560000:1
  • value  3000000
    address  3CYTDXVaub3w8b3N8sC2wHPyM2LQRk31zL